gpt4 book ai didi

magento - 为什么我的产品描述在每个商店都会更新?

转载 作者:行者123 更新时间:2023-12-03 03:25:11 24 4
gpt4 key购买 nike

我正在使用 Magento 1.4.0.1,当我在商店范围(假设是 FR 商店)中选择产品并更新简短描述时,该简短描述会在所有其他商店中更新,但不会在全局范围内更新。

我查看了 DELETE/INSERT 语句,这是我得到的结果:

DELETE FROM `catalog_product_entity_text` WHERE (entity_id='61060' AND entity_type_id='4' AND attribute_id IN('72') AND store_id ='1')

DELETE 语句看起来正确,它仅从商店 id 1 中删除属性

INSERT INTO `catalog_product_entity_text` (`entity_type_id`, `attribute_id`, `store_id`, `entity_id`, `value`) VALUES ('4','62','2','61060','FR'), ('4','62','1','61060','FR'), ('4','62','4','61060','FR'), ('4','62','3','61060','FR') ON DUPLICATE KEY UPDATE `value`=VALUES(`value`)

但是,每个商店的属性 62 (short_description) 都会更新,但我目前正在后台的 FR(商店 ID 1)范围内更新它。

使用另一个数据库(最旧的数据库),我无法重现此行为,因为代码保持不变,我怀疑数据库配置,但我找不到它。

大家有什么想法吗?我在这里有点卡住了,快要疯了。

<小时/>

以下是后台的一些屏幕截图:

Short description Scopes

正如你所看到的,我选择了 FR 商店,更新了简短描述,并获取了上面的 INSERT 语句,商店 DE 和 Test 也更新了。

最佳答案

您的屏幕截图显示,当前 [WEBSITE] 范围已分配给您的 short_description 属性,您希望它是 [STORE VIEW].

这就是为什么要针对网站范围内的所有商店进行更新的原因。

检查/更改属性设置:

Catalog -> Attributes -> Manage Attributes -> short_description -> Scope

关于magento - 为什么我的产品描述在每个商店都会更新?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/8431428/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com